After you attach network instances such as VPCs, ECRs, VBRs, IPsec-VPN connections, or CCNs to a transit router, you can view their connection information on the transit router details page.
View network instance connections
Log on to the CEN console.
On the CEN Instance page, click the ID of the CEN instance that you want to manage.
On the tab, find the transit router in the target region and click the transit router ID.
On the transit router details page, click the Intra-Region Connections tab to view information about the network instance connections.
Table 1. Network instance connection details for an Enterprise Edition transit router
Parameter
Description
Instance ID/Name
The ID and name of the network instance connection.
Click the
icon next to the name to rename the network instance connection.Tag
The tags attached to the network instance connection.
Network Instance
The ID and name of the network instance.
Status
Click the
icon to view traffic monitoring data for the network instance connection.Click Set Alarm to create threshold-based alert rules for the network instance connection.
For more information, see Monitor CEN resources.
Metering
Click the
icon to view the total traffic volume of the network instance connection within a specified time range. Unit: GB.Instance Type
The type of the network instance.
VPC
Virtual Border Router (VBR)
Virtual Private Network (VPN)
Express Connect Router (ECR)
IPv6
Indicates whether the IPv6 feature is enabled for the network instance connection.
Associated Route Table
The ID of the transit router route table that is associated with the network instance connection.
Route Synchronization
The route synchronization status of the network instance.
You can use the toggle switch to enable or disable route synchronization for the network instance. For more information, see Route synchronization.
Account ID
The ID of the account to which the network instance belongs.
Payer Account
The account that pays for the network instance.
TR Owner Account: The account that owns the transit router pays the connection and data processing fees for the network instance.
Other values indicate that the account that owns the network instance pays these fees.
Attach Time
The time when the network instance connection was created.
Status
The status of the network instance connection.
Attached
Attaching
Detaching

API reference
ListTransitRouterVpcAttachments: Queries VPC attachments of an Enterprise Edition transit router.
ListTransitRouterVbrAttachments: Queries VBR attachments of an Enterprise Edition transit router.
ListTransitRouterVpnAttachments: Queries VPN attachments of an Enterprise Edition transit router.
ListTransitRouterEcrAttachments: Queries ECR attachments of an Enterprise Edition transit router.
DescribeCenAttachedChildInstances: Queries the network instances attached to a CEN instance.
